question

In the development section everyone keeps saying one click root will not happen on the inspire i was just wandering what the reason for that is i know there is one for other phones ive had just wandering why this one is different
HTC closed the bug in the radio firmware that allowed the security on the nand to be unlocked. This is why you use a goldcard to flash a rootable Rom to the phone. Once you do that you can root with a one click like visionary.

If you just bought the Inspire, you more than likely don't have anything on the phone yet that needs to be backed up other than contacts, which can easily be restored via HTC sync. Bubby's method will spoon-feed you through the entire process, as the tool will do all of the dirty work for you, including the making of your Gold Card. The hack kit is just a little more hands-on, but is just as easy to use. Read through the instructions for both methods, look at the FAQs, and take a look at the threads for each method. You'll see that almost every problem that was run into was solved just by going to the FAQs or by following a quick link from the thread. If terminology is intimidating you, the Devs always do a great job of explaining steps/procedures in layman's terms. The Inspire is a challenge to root because of the necessary ROM-downgrade so that the phone can become exploitable, but take your time with the procedure and you'll get it knocked out on no time. Now, remember Plan B and use it the next time you lose the phone. It works. I didn't lose my phone, but I tried it out. GPS reception in my home is poor, so it showed the phone in the wrong room, but certainly in the correct house, close enough. It's not something you want to leave on your phone, because it sends a constant stream of text messages to your email with the location of the phone, but if you lose the phone, it will show you where it is, assuming any GPS signal can be received and it has network access.
